Blockchain is a time-stamped series of a record of data that is managed by several computers that are not owned by any single person or company. The technology has the potential to revolutionize the maritime industry by enhancing transparency, security, and efficiency in global shipping and logistics. It addresses some of the most persistent challenges in maritime logistics, including inefficiencies, fraud, and lack of transparency. Its inherent immutability and use of powerful encryption technology offer high security from fraudulent activities, such as document manipulations. This paper investigates the integration of blockchain technology into the maritime industry.
